Hello again, i've made a clean install of karmic 32bits inside a
virtualbox and I still experience the bug. In this VM I have:

kdelibs5: 4:4.3.2-0ubuntu7
kile: 1:2.1.0~svn1014763beta2-1ubuntu1

I will show next the steps to reproduce the bug. These are the steps in
the original bug report. The underscore (_) shows where the cursor is in
kile. I've added this character, it doesn't appear in kile.

Kile 2.1
======

1) Original text
111 222 333 444 _555
666 777 888

2) One '9' added, the 20 character limit is reached
111 222 333 444 9_555
666 777 888

3) Second '9', we go to the next line and the cursor goes to the "end" of the word
111 222 333 444
99555_ 666 777 888

4) Third '9', the words get mixed :(
111 222 333 444
995559_ 666 777 888

And this is the behavior in kile 2.0:

Kile 2.0
======

1) Original text
111 222 333 444 _555
666 777 888

2) One '9' added, the 20 character limit is reached
111 222 333 444 9_555
666 777 888

3) Second '9', we go to the next line and the cursor stays where it should
111 222 333 444
99_555 666 777 888

4) Third '9', we are happy :)
111 222 333 444
999_555 666 777 888
